KYC Requirements for Deal or No Deal Live in New Zealand — What You’ll Need

Short version: passport or driver’s licence, proof of address, and proof of payment method are standard; sometimes you’ll need a selfie photo too — simple as that, sweet as. Typical documents accepted include a valid passport, NZ driver’s licence, and a recent utility bill or bank statement dated within 3 months, and the final check often asks for the front of the card or a screenshot of your POLi or e-wallet transaction. This is the checklist most sites use for NZ customers, and below I’ll show timing expectations and examples so you know what to upload first.

Practical timing note: manual KYC reviews generally complete in 24–72 hours during business days, but long weekends or public holidays like Waitangi Day or Matariki can push that to 3–5 days, so don’t wait until you need a withdrawal by Friday night. If you upload crisp, correctly framed images the first time you’ll probably be verified within a working day, while blurry scans will bounce you back for resubmission — frustrating, but avoidable if you follow the tips in the next section. Preparing Documents for NZ Verification — Practical Tips for Kiwi Players

Not gonna lie — most KYC delays come from poor-quality photos. Use your phone camera in natural light, crop only the document area, and ensure all four corners are visible; if you’re using a scanned PDF, make sure the resolution is at least 300 dpi and the file size is under the site’s limit. For addresses, an ASB or BNZ statement or an electricity bill is the least hassle, and if you bank with Kiwibank a quick NetBank PDF usually does the trick. Read on and I’ll explain which payment proofs pair best with which verification route.

For card users: mask all but the last four digits on a photo of the front of your Visa or Mastercard and include a matching bank statement showing the deposit; processing is usually instant and verification easy. For POLi deposits: keep the POLi confirmation page and screenshot the bank’s POLi redirect with the transaction ID; operators familiar with NZ flows recognise POLi and will accept the screenshot. If you use Skrill/Neteller or PayPal, a screenshot of the transfer plus the account email verified in your casino profile speeds things up. Crypto & Anonymous Deposits — KYC Realities for NZ Crypto Users

Crypto users love the privacy angle, but don’t get it twisted — for regulated live games like Deal or No Deal Live, most reputable operators will still require identity docs even if you deposit with crypto, and many sites restrict crypto-only withdrawals until KYC is complete. If you deposit NZ$50 worth of BTC and then ask to withdraw, you’ll need to prove ownership of the wallet (signed message or exchange withdrawal history) along with your passport or driver’s licence. This next part shows the fastest approaches for crypto-savvy Kiwis.

If you’re using an exchange like Binance or a non-custodial wallet, export a transaction history showing the deposit to the casino and the on-chain TXID, and include a screenshot of your exchange identity (if applicable) — that reduces back-and-forth and speeds the payout. Some Kiwi-friendly platforms accept crypto deposits but route withdrawals to e-wallets only after verification — keep that in mind when planning bankroll moves. Comparison Table — Verification Proofs & Speed for NZ Players

Method (NZ context) Proof Needed Typical Processing Time Pros for Kiwi Players
POLi (bank direct) POLi confirmation & bank screenshot Instant deposit; verification 24–48h Fast, no card fees, common in NZ
Visa / Mastercard Card front (mask digits) + bank statement Instant deposit; verification 24–72h Widely accepted; simple for Kiwis
Skrill / Neteller Account screenshot + transfer record Instant deposit; verification 24h Very fast withdrawals when KYC done
Crypto (BTC/ETH) TXID, wallet proof, passport/ID Variable — 24h–5 days Privacy-friendly but extra proof required
Paysafecard / Prepaid Paysafecard receipt + ID Instant deposits; withdrawals require KYC Good for anonymity on deposits

Common Mistakes by New Zealand Players and How to Avoid Them

  • Blurry photos — fix: take photos in daylight and don’t use flash; this avoids resubmission queues and gets you verified quicker, which I’ll explain how below.
  • Wrong date on address proof — fix: upload a recent bill (within 90 days), or your withdrawal will be delayed while you re-upload a BNZ or ASB statement.
  • Missing TXID for crypto deposits — fix: export transaction history with TXID or exchange withdrawal logs, otherwise you’ll face multi-day delays that ruin live-play plans.
  • Uploading cropped corners — fix: ensure full document edges visible; otherwise the compliance team will ask for a full re-scan, which wastes time you could spend at the table.
  • Assuming instant withdrawals — fix: KYC must clear first; don’t book a transfer or plan a weekend cashout until your profile is green — the next FAQ answers timing questions.

Mini-FAQ for New Zealand Players — Deal or No Deal Live KYC

How long does KYC normally take for NZ players?

Usually 24–72 hours on business days; expect delays around NZ public holidays like Waitangi Day or Matariki and during weekends, so upload docs early to avoid frustration and keep reading for verification fast-tracks.

Can I deposit with crypto and still withdraw to NZ bank?

Yes, but most operators require KYC plus proof of crypto origin (TXIDs) and often convert withdrawals to your original deposit method or to an e-wallet after checks — next I’ll suggest the most painless withdrawal options for Kiwis.

Which local payments speed KYC for Kiwis?

POLi and cards (Visa/Mastercard) are generally fastest for NZ players since they tie directly to your bank details, whereas Paysafecard helps anonymity on deposits but still needs full KYC for withdrawals, and I recommend POLi for quick clears as explained below.

What regulator governs online casinos for NZ players?

Domestic regulation is administered by the Department of Internal Affairs (DIA) under the Gambling Act 2003, and while many offshore sites hold Malta or UK licences, NZ players are protected by local consumer rules and can seek DIA guidance if needed; the final section lists helplines and further reading.
